最新接入DeepSeek-V3模型,点击下载最新版本InsCode AI IDE
标题:MySQL数据库开发的智能化转型——从传统到未来
在当今数字化时代,数据管理的重要性不言而喻。作为全球最流行的开源关系型数据库管理系统之一,MySQL被广泛应用于各种规模的企业和项目中。然而,随着业务复杂度的增加和技术的不断演进,传统的MySQL开发方式已经难以满足现代开发者的需求。如何在保持高效的同时简化开发流程,成为了每个开发者面临的挑战。
本文将探讨如何利用智能化工具软件提升MySQL数据库开发效率,并重点介绍一款革命性的AI编程助手——它不仅能够显著简化开发过程,还能帮助开发者快速掌握复杂的SQL语句和数据库操作。通过实际案例展示其应用场景和巨大价值,我们将引导读者了解并下载这款强大的工具,从而开启全新的编程体验。
一、传统MySQL开发的痛点与挑战
对于许多开发者来说,使用MySQL进行数据库开发并非易事。尽管MySQL提供了丰富的功能和灵活的配置选项,但初学者往往需要花费大量时间学习SQL语法、理解表结构设计以及掌握优化技巧。此外,在面对复杂的查询需求时,编写高效的SQL语句更是一项艰巨的任务。以下是一些常见的痛点:
- 学习曲线陡峭:SQL语言虽然强大,但对于新手而言,掌握其基本概念和高级特性并不容易。
- 调试困难:当遇到性能问题或逻辑错误时,排查原因耗时且繁琐。
- 缺乏自动化支持:手动编写和维护大量的SQL脚本既费力又容易出错。
- 版本控制复杂:确保不同环境下的数据库一致性也是一个不小的挑战。
这些问题不仅影响了开发效率,还可能导致项目进度延误和质量问题。因此,寻找一种能够有效解决这些痛点的方法变得尤为重要。
二、智能化工具助力MySQL开发
为了解决上述问题,近年来涌现出了一批智能化的数据库开发工具。其中,由CSDN、GitCode和华为云CodeArts IDE联合开发的全新AI编码助手产品,以其卓越的功能和用户体验脱颖而出。这款工具不仅具备传统IDE的基本功能,更重要的是集成了先进的AI技术,为MySQL开发带来了前所未有的便利性和高效性。
1. 简化SQL编写
借助内置的AI对话框,开发者可以通过自然语言描述来生成所需的SQL语句。无论是简单的查询还是复杂的联结操作,AI都能迅速理解用户意图并自动生成准确的代码片段。这不仅大大减少了手工编写的时间成本,还能避免因拼写错误或语法不当导致的问题。
2. 提供智能建议
除了代码生成外,该工具还能根据当前上下文提供实时的优化建议。例如,在构建大型查询时,AI会自动分析可能存在的性能瓶颈,并给出相应的改进措施;在处理事务时,它能提醒开发者注意潜在的风险点,确保数据的一致性和完整性。
3. 快速调试与错误修复
一旦出现运行时错误,开发者只需将错误信息反馈给AI助手,系统便会立即定位问题所在,并提供详细的解决方案。这种即时响应机制极大地缩短了排障周期,使开发者可以更快地迭代和完善应用程序。
4. 自动化测试与部署
为了保证数据库的安全性和稳定性,该工具还支持自动生成单元测试用例,并与CI/CD流水线无缝集成。这样一来,每次提交代码后都可以自动触发测试任务,及时发现潜在问题,保障项目的顺利推进。
三、实际应用案例分享
让我们来看看几个具体的场景,看看这款智能化工具是如何改变MySQL开发工作的:
案例一:快速创建图书借阅系统
某高校计算机系的学生小张正在完成一项关于图书借阅系统的课程作业。起初,他对SQL知之甚少,担心无法按时交付高质量的作品。幸运的是,在导师推荐下他接触到了这款AI编码助手。通过简单的对话交互,小张轻松完成了数据库的设计、表结构定义及各类查询语句的编写。最终,他不仅成功实现了所有功能要求,还在期末考试中取得了优异的成绩。
案例二:企业级电商平台的数据迁移
一家中型电商公司计划将其现有的MySQL数据库迁移到新的云平台上。由于涉及海量数据,工程师们最初对这项工作感到十分棘手。然而,在引入这款AI编码助手后,整个过程变得异常顺利。借助于强大的数据同步和转换能力,团队成员只需输入少量指令就能完成复杂的ETL任务。同时,AI提供的性能调优建议也使得新系统的响应速度远超预期。
四、结语与展望
随着人工智能技术的不断发展,我们有理由相信未来的数据库开发将会更加智能化和自动化。这款AI编码助手凭借其独特的功能和出色的表现,正逐渐成为广大开发者不可或缺的得力助手。无论你是刚刚入门的新手还是经验丰富的专家,都可以从中受益匪浅。
如果你也希望提升自己的MySQL开发效率,不妨现在就下载试用这款强大的工具吧!让AI助你一臂之力,共同迎接更加美好的编程未来。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考